耐亚胺培南铜绿假单胞菌金属β-内酰胺酶的检测及耐药性分析  被引量:9

The metallo-beta-lactamase detection and antibiotic resistance analysis of imipenem-resistant Pseudomonas aeruginosa

摘  要:目的对耐亚胺培南铜绿假单胞菌(PA)进行金属β-内酰胺酶(MBL)的检测及药物敏感性分析,为控制院内PA感染提供依据。方法收集临床分离的PA 460株,筛选亚胺培南耐药株;采用组合纸片法对亚胺培南耐药菌株进行MBL表型检测,用聚合酶链反应(PCR)检测MBL基因型别,并对PCR扩增阳性株进行测序;比较分析产与不产MBL的耐亚胺培南PA耐药谱差异,并对MBL不同基因型别菌株的耐药特征进行分析。结果460株PA中共检出28株MBL表型阳性PA,其中IMP-1型阳性19株、VIM-2型阳性2株。随机选取1例IMP-1型和VIM-2型扩增阳性的菌株进行测序,结果与GenBank注册号AY1686359和AF191564相同;产MBL株对美罗培南耐药率为95.2%,显著高于非产MBL株(73.7%,P<0.05)。产MBL菌株对其他抗菌药物的耐药率均高于非产MBL株,但差异无统计学意义(P>0.05);耐亚胺培南PA产MBL的基因型别不同,耐药性也不同。结论本研究分离的产MBL PA以IMP-1型为主,对临床常用的多种抗菌药物具有高度耐药性,应加强对产酶株的检测和监控,防止耐药性的传播和流行;同时,临床应加强病原学检测,尽可能根据药物敏感性结果选择药物,以达到最佳抗菌效果。Objective To analyze the antibiotic susceptibility of metallo-beta-lactamase (MBL) of imipenem- resistant Pseudomonas aeruginosa (PA) , and provide the reference for nosocomial infection prevention. Methods A total of 460 PA were isolated and collected from 2009 to 2011, and the imipenem-resistant isolates were screened. With the combination of disk diffusion method, the MBL phenotype of imipenem-resistant isolates was detected. The MBL genotype was detected by polymerase chain reaction (PCR). The positive isolates amplified by PCR were sequenced. The antibiotic resistance of MBL-producing isolates of imipenem-resistant PA was compared with that of non MBL- producing isolates. The antibiotic resistance characteristics of the different genotypes of MBL-producing isolates were analyzed. Results In 460 PA, 28 MBL-producing isolates were identified. The 19 isolates were IMP-1 type, and 2 isolates were VIM-2 type by PCR. The 1 isolate of IMP-1 type and 1 isolate of VIM-2 type were selected randomly and sequenced. GenBank accessions were No. AY1686359 and AF191564, respectively. The resistance rate to meropenem of MBL-producing isolates was 95.2% , which was higher than that of non MBL-producing isolates (73.7% , P 〈 0.05 ). The resistance rates to other antibiotics of MBL-producing isolates were higher than those of non MBL-producing isolates, but the difference was not statistically significant ( P 〉 0.05 ). The genotypes of MBL-producing isolates in imipenem- resistant PA were different, and the antibiotic resistances were also different. Conclusions The main genotype of MBL- producing isolates in PA is IMP-1 type. These isolates have strong antibiotic resistance to a lot of antibiotics commonly used in clinic. The epidemiology surveillance of the MBL-producing isolates must be strengthened to prevent and control the resistance spread. Simultaneously, clinical antibiotics should be used according to the antibiotic susceptibility tests.
